Transaction e180afa68d4397e495acf496ad3d398cb74ac562820870ef6a98779dc1512595

1 Input
2 Outputs
  • e180afa68d4397e495acf496ad3d398cb74ac562820870ef6a98779dc1512595:0
  • value  147420940
    address  2NAGdGTxTZLg5f27Sh1wNxsu1YKi6ZNohcw
  • e180afa68d4397e495acf496ad3d398cb74ac562820870ef6a98779dc1512595:1
  • value  13028900
    address  n2aFZo7QL7eNP1W3MchpP2JzVvf2u6Entb